To represent the inequality between two … See more WebInequalities. Inequalities are mathematical sentences comparing two quantities that are not equal (or possibly not equal). There are five inequality symbols: x ≠ 3. x is not equal to 3. x < 3. x is less than 3. x > 3. x is greater than 3.

WebThe goal is then, to prove these intuitive results with the properties of an arbitrary inner product (although I'll keep using the dot product in the notation), which are linearity on the first argument, conjugate symmetry and positive definiteness, as defined on … WebJan 19, 2010 · A closed dot includes the number, an open dot excludes the number. Greater than excludes the number, so it would have an open dot.
